Competent cells in 96-well plates

Request your FREE weekly copy of the Laboratorytalk email newsletter. News about Chemicals and biochemicals and more every issue. Click here for details.

A convenient format of chemically competent cells designed for high-throughput and medium throughput cloning applications

Trenzyme's family of competent cells is growing the company introduces with HTCells a convenient format of chemically competent cells designed for high-throughput and medium throughput cloning applications Each well of the HTCells plate contains the high-competent E coli strain TZ101a ready for transformation

Two versions of 96-well plates are currently available: full skirted 96-well plates for robotic workstations, and segmented 96-well plates (4 x 24 wells) for medium throughput applications.
